Ukraine dam breach: Emergency services continue to rescue stranded animals from floodwater
Emergency services are continuing to rescue animals and pets left stranded by floodwater in the Kherson area after a dam in Kakhovka was breached.
Footage shared by the State Emergency Service of Ukraine on June 8 shows streets completely submerged and people using rafts to navigate through the area.
Another clip shows a resident trying to pass their cat through a window to a rescue team on a raft.
Further footage shows three pigs standing in leg-deep water next to a building.
The final clip features a soaked black cat being handed to rescue officials on a raft.
Governor of Kherson Oblast Oleksandr Prokudin released a statement on Telegram claiming the water level has reached 5.61 metres and 600 square kilometres of the Kherson region is underwater.
